    Welcome to cranberry country! Join the visitors who hail the harvest at Warren's big cranberry festival in late September. Less than 20 miles south, the 22-acre Oakdale KOA offers interstate convenience, plenty of shade trees and long, level gravel pull thru sites for big rigs. Cable TV (70 channels) is free with full hookups. Free Wi-Fi is available, and 50-amp service is available at most pull thru sites. You'll find a heated pool, a game room with pool table, a pavilion for group events and a modern playground with a covered shelter for parents. Bring the bikes to enjoy some great rides. KOA is 5 miles from a 12-mile spur trail that connects to the acclaimed Elroy-Sparta Bike Trail, a converted railroad bed that features train tunnels up to a mile long.     Denny and Kathy Marek have never been ones to let the grass grow under their feet. A paramedic and firefighter, Denny had also owned his own construction business. Kathy owned a dog grooming business, was a bridge tender and worked for the local sheriff's department.

    So, it is unsurprising that this enterprising couple didn't want to slow down after they retired from their busy careers.

    "We decided to get into the campground business so that we could stay busy and active after retirement," Denny said. "And we have a love for people and camping."

    "This is a great campground. It is so beautiful and well-maintained," Kathy said. "And we're proud of some of the changes that we have made in the short time we have been here. We've made it even more family-friendly."

    In their free time, the Mareks love spending time with family, enjoying their animals, reading and gardening.

    • Bike Trails

      Elroy Sparta Trail is 32 miles long includes three tunnels and is safe and scenic for the entire family. Bike rentals are available. Daily and annual trail passes are also available.
